More than 30 toddlers took part in a sponsored toddle along Clacton seafront in aid of charity.
They joined thousands of other toddlers nationwide trying to break the charity's £2 million fundraising target.
The sponsored toddle waddle, which took place from Clacton pier to the Martello Inn on Saturday, was held in aid of the Meningitis Trust.
The toddlers, from Willow Tree nursery school and Burrsville Infants School, in Chingford Avenue, Great Clacton, matched the charity's trademark colour by wearing bright yellow hats and T-shirts during their mile-long effort.
